Fans and artists paid a soulful musical tribute with a grand live orchestra at Tagore Theatre.
Chandigarh: The 96th Birth Anniversary of legendary playback singer Kishore Kumar was celebrated with grandeur at Tagore Theatre, Chandigarh, on August 31. The event was organized by Kishore Kumar Fan and Charitable Club, Sirhind, and witnessed a vibrant gathering of music lovers and fans.

The evening began with the evergreen song “Zindagi Ek Safar Hai Suhana”, rendered by renowned singer Bishwanath Mukherjee, setting the tone for the musical journey. Special guest Shikha Tandon from the USA also graced the occasion.
Several talented artists, including Virender Dhiman, Tanishka, Jagdeep Danda (HCS), Radhika Grover, Dr. Gurpreet Singh Mavi, Sucheta, Parminder Singh (Vice President, Fan Club), and many others, paid tribute by performing Kishore Kumar’s timeless melodies. Performances like “Tera Mera Dil Se Dil Mil Gaya”, “Main Tere Pyar Mein Paagal”, “Piya Piya Mora Jiya Pukare”, and “Ek Din Bik Jayega Maati Ke Mol” drew resounding applause.
Adding to the charm, past winners of Mohammed Rafi Night, including Rajveer Bamaniya, performed duets alongside fellow singers, keeping the audience enthralled.
The event featured Chandigarh’s first-ever 22-piece live orchestra, with music arranged by Santosh Kataria. The show was anchored by Jagruti Sood, with special guests Harmeet Singh Batra and chief guest Sunil Verma (O.P. Jewellers, Sirhind) in attendance.
Organizer Baljit Singh from Sirhind, who has been successfully hosting Kishore Kumar Night for the past decade, said this year’s edition was the grandest, with over 20 singers delivering a heartfelt tribute to the evergreen legend. As always, entry was free for all attendees.
